Tom Radman was paid $136,165.08 in total compensation as Manager Power System Projects at Hydro One in 2014, 36% above Ontario's $100,000.00 Sunshine List threshold.

Tom Radman has appeared on the Ontario Sunshine List 5 times since 2010, earning $599K in combined disclosed pay — an average of $119,870.00 a year, up 32% over that span.

That is 6% above the average disclosed pay of $128,573.71 across 4,279 listed Hydro One employees.
